Alo to stay at Sixways

tighthead Biyi Alo has signed a permanent contract to remain at the club after joining from as injury dispensation cover for the 2016/17 season.
The 22-year-old has made nine appearances for the Warriors so far this season after spending nearly six years in the Saracens set-up.
Alo was previously part of the Under 20 squad which claimed the World Junior crown in 2014 after victory over in Auckland.
The talented forward combined playing for Loughborough University alongside studying for a degree in Sports Science, Sport Development and Sport Management before joining Saracens on a full-time basis, while he also enjoyed spells with Old Albanians and .
Alo said: “I've quickly warmed to life at Worcester where I've got everything I need to progress as a player.
“The lads have been great and now I'm looking forward to playing my part in trying to help this team get up the table.”
Head Coach Carl Hogg added: “Biyi arrived at Sixways as cover but quickly established himself within the squad.
“He has taken his opportunities within the European and Anglo-Welsh Cup and that in turn has seen him rewarded with Premiership selection which is a testament to the work ethic that Biyi has shown.
“He is a fine scrummager and gives us front-foot ball with his big, powerful frame and we're looking forward to seeing more of him on the field in the near future.”
